This user-friendly textbook covers qualitative, quantitative and social media research methods to provide students and course leaders with an accessible guide for learning and teaching marketing research from start to finish.

The second edition of this textbook has been updated to include:

  • New content on digital research, social media research methods, emerging technologies such as AI in marketing research, sustainability in tourism, hospitality and events research, thematic analysis, real-time research and researching current visitor trends, experiences, preferences and lifestyles to ensure the destination or event is successful
  • New international short case studies to showcase real-life applications where market research can be used to attract and retain visitors for tourism, hospitality and events

This holistic, concise and accessible textbook is essential reading for all students to gain knowledge as to what visitors want from the travel, hospitality and/ or event experience and how to influence a destination’s success.

Bonita Kolb is Emeritus Professor at Lycoming College, Williamsport, USA, currently living in Nashville, Tennessee.
